欢迎来到天天文库
浏览记录
ID:52981997
大小:611.58 KB
页数:4页
时间:2020-04-05
《数控系统中RS485串行通信协议的设计.pdf》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库。
1、第5期组合机床与自动化加工技术NO.52013年5月ModularMachineTool&AutomaticManufacturingTechniqueMay2013文章编号:1001—2265(2013)05—0023—04数控系统中RS485串行通信协议的设计术蒋明柯,皮佑国(华南理工大学自动化科学与工程学院,广州510640,China)摘要:文章设计并实现了一种适用于ARM与DSP之间串行通信的通信协议,采用RS-485总线标准,硬件接口简便,通信可靠性高,并讨论了其软硬件的实现,可用于数控系统中。最后在ARM作为主控制器
2、,DSP和FPGA作为从控制器的数控系统中验证了该协议在串行通信中的可靠性。关键词:串行通信;通信协议;ARM;DSP;RS-485总线;数控系统中图分类号:TH16;TG65文献标识码:ATheDesignofRS485SerialCommunicationProtocolinCNCSystemJIANGMing—ke,PIYou—guo(SchoolofAutomationScienceandEngineering,SouthChinaUniversityofTechnology,Guangzhou510640,China)A
3、bstract:ThispaperintroducesaserialcommunicationprotocolsuitedforthecommunicationbetweenARMandDSP,basedonRS-485busestandard.Theinterfaceofhardwareissimpleandthedependabili—tyofcommunicationishigh.Thedesignofthesoftwareandhardwareoftheserialcommunicationproto—colisdiscu
4、ssed.ThisprotocolcanbeappliedtoCNCsystem.Atlast,thereliabilityoftheserialcom—municationprotocolisprovedinCNCsystem,whichsuggestsARMasthemastercontrollerandusesDSPandFPGAastheslavecontroller.Keywords:serialcommunication;communicationprotocol;ARM;DSP;RS-485bus;CNCsystem
5、只是规定了物理接口的机械、电气特性等,没有对通0引言信中的链路连接、网络访问等做出规定,而在实际随着数控系统的开放化与小型化,以主从控制应用中,往往要考虑到数据传输的安全性、可靠性、器总线通讯模式为核心的计算机数控系统成为数控规范性、通信速率等因素。为了满足这些特殊要求,系统的重要发展方向⋯。串行通信由于传输线少,本文结合实验室自行研制的数控系统,设计了一种通信简单,传输距离远,是工业控制领域,尤其是分基于RS-485总线标准的串行通信协议,并讨论了其布式控制系统中的传统通信方式,因此将串行通软硬件的实现。信作为数控系统中主从控制
6、器间的通信方式,在某1系统的串行通信机制些应用场合具有不可比拟的优势。目前,在数控系统中常见的串行通信方式主要本串行总线数控系统采用ARM作为主控制器、有:基于RS一232/RS-485总线标准和CAN总线。由DSP为从控制器,构成主从式二级控制总体结构,系统于RS一232串行通信数据传输速率低、传输距离短、硬件组成如图1所示。系统以ARM为上位机,上位机传输信号易受环境干扰,难以满足数控机床恶劣的程序提取轮廓信息后转化为G代码,进行相应的数据工作环境对系统高可靠性的要求,更难以满足中高处理后通过串口向下位机发送数据和指令,而DS
7、P根档数控系统在很短的时间内传输大量数据的要求。据通信协议通过不停地读取FPGA中fifo的数据,从而在“运动控制器+嵌入式处理器”数控系统中,运而获得运动控制器所需的运动控制指令,实现轨迹规动控制器主要用于单机数控系统,因此,基于现场总划、插补计算、位置控制、主机命令处理和控制器10管线(如CAN总线)的通信方式在此显然不适用,也没理,同时下位机通过该串口向上位机发送运动控制器有必要。因此,将RS-485运用于数控系统中具有积的当前状态和相关控制参数。运动控制器通过伺服接极的应用意义。口与伺服驱动器连接,通过脉冲输出控制三相交流
8、永RS-485标准只是一个物理的通信接口规范,它磁同步电机实现系统要求的运动,并通过编码器接口收稿日期:2013—0l—O3基金项目:广东省产学研结合项目(2009B090300269)作者简介:蒋明柯(1987一),男,广东阳春人,华南理工大学自
此文档下载收益归作者所有